6) Fabrication Standards & Natural Characteristics

  • Color/Lot Variation: Engineered quartz is produced in batches; minor variations in tone/vein movement occur. Samples and digital renders are approximate.
  • Seams: Number/location of seams are at our professional discretion for safety, handling, yield, and aesthetics. Seams may be visible and can vary with lighting and vein direction.
  • Cutouts & Clearances: Final locations for sinks, cooktops, fixtures, and accessories must be confirmed in writing before fabrication.
  • Cabinet Readiness: Cabinets must be installed, level, secured, and meet load/tolerance requirements prior to templating; structural reinforcement is customer’s responsibility.

8) Limited Workmanship Warranty (Exclusive Remedy)

Griffin Quartz provides a 1-year limited warranty on installation workmanship from the date of substantial completion. During the warranty period, we will repair or replace installation workmanship defects (e.g., seam separation, adhesive failures) at our expense.

 

Exclusions (non-exhaustive):

  • Improper use, abuse, impact, heat exposure, chemical damage, UV discoloration (for uncovered outdoor use);
  • Movement/settlement of cabinets, floors, walls, or building structures;
  • Damage by other trades post-installation;
  • Normal characteristics such as visible seams, color/lot variations, micro-scratches from daily use, caulk lines;
  • Customer-supplied sinks/cooktops/fixtures that don’t fit field conditions.

Manufacturer Warranties: Many quartz brands provide separate product warranties. Claims under a manufacturer’s warranty are between Customer and manufacturer; we will assist with documentation reasonably available to us.
